1.
Dr Sanjay Jain, learned counsel appearing for the Petitioner in Writ Petition No. 11061 of 2025 submits that in terms of the order dated 28th August 2025 passed by this Court and the batch of Writ Petitions, a meeting of the Society was held on 9th November 2025 under the overall supervision of the Deputy Registrar, R/North Zone, Mumbai, wherein one of the contesting developers, viz., M/s. Ratansingh & Sons, i.e., the Respondent No. 4 in Writ
Petition No.10806 of 2025 has been elected by the members present and voting by 140 votes as against 69 votes polled by its rival. As such, with the selection of the re-developer, the controversy involved in these proceedings has now come to an end.
2.
Mr Walimbe, learned Additional GP appearing for the Respondent-State, has supported the said submission and he has also produced a report dated 11th November 2025 signed by Mr Ajit Dakare, the Authorised Officer cum Assistant Cooperative Officer, R/North Ward, which supports the above submissions made by Dr Jain. We have perused the Report.
3.
The learned counsel appearing for the other parties have also agreed that with the selection of the developer, the controversy involved in these Writ Petitions has come to an end. If that be so, nothing further survive for adjudication in these Writ Petitions and, hence, the same can be closed. 4.
These Writ Petitions are accordingly, closed by granting leave to the respective parties to withdraw any proceedings pending before the Registrar/ Deputy Registrar Co-operative Societies, pertaining to the issues directly and substantially involved in these Writ Petitions, if so advised.
5.
A copy of the Report dated 11th November 2025 is retained on record and marked as "X" for identification, with today's date.
6.
Before parting with the record, we wish to place on record our appreciation for the assistance rendered by Mr Ajit Dakare, the Authorised Officer cum Assistant Cooperative Officer, R/North Ward, in conducting the meeting of the Housing Society on 9th November 2025 as per the directions of this Court. 7.
In view of disposal of the Writ Petitions, all pending Interim Applications also stand disposed of.
